Leadership Opportunities
Leadership Opportunities
  • Voter Services - Tabling Lead (voter information tables)
    • Organize master schedule, be responsible for tabling standards, organize and distribute materials/set up to volunteers, maintain storage unit 
  • Communications Lead (filled)
    • Ensure all communication is consistent across communications channels, work with team to produce communication plan
  • Action Alert Chair
    • Receive requests from members and state lobby chairs that need to be distributed to our membership. Verify accuracy, work with President to ensure message meets guidelines, work with communications team to publish. Track action alert history. 
  • Lobby Week Lead (end of January 2025)
    • Schedule appointments with legislators for all districts in county, coordinate members to ensure we have someone to lead a Lobby Week discussion in each meeting, and members to attend

General Volunteer Opportunities
General Volunteer Opportunities

  • Contract manager
    • Help the Board track our commitments, ensure we are meeting contract obligations (for Grants, insurance, Education Fund, storage unit, Voter Services contract)
  • Social Media content designer
    • Generate timely and effective social media posts of current events and League activities, create graphics if necessary (can apply to one or all: Twitter, Instagram, Facebook)
    • Share posts from partner organizations
  • Event planning, general (in person when available)
    • This includes things like all-member meetings, or special events like Birthday Luncheon. Secure location, arrange technology support, plan food if needed. 
  •  Merchandise sales 
    • Manage orders and distribution of LWVSC merchandise (tshirts, tote bags). This includes having more produced if needed via local printer. Potential to automate this by setting up a storefront on our website. 
  • Podcast/broadcasting  for our Magazine on the Air program 
    • Strong verbal skills needed, help with episodes: creation/planning/recording/editing/producing
    • Note: As of July 2023, our program is on hiatus due to lack of volunteers. Can you help us revive it?

    Voter Service Opportunities
    Voter Service Opportunities
    • Courier
      • deliver voter registration forms, TRY brochures, etc. to a specific pre-determined route as needed
    • Courier Lead (filled)
      • Determine routes, arrange supplies, work with Board to determine needs
    • Sign up for tabling opportunities (help people register to vote, share voter education materials, talk to the public)
      • These are a super fun way to engage with the community and help share what the League does!
      • When available, you can sign up here.
    • Election observer 
      • Attend election observer training from Snohomish County Auditor, observe as requested during election cycles per our contract. Find any current opportunities here
